Burgundy and Grey Living Room Design

When designing a living room with burgundy and grey, it's important to consider the size and layout of the room. If the space is smaller, opt for lighter shades of grey to avoid making the room feel too dark. For larger rooms, you can go for a darker shade of grey to create a cozy and intimate atmosphere.

Burgundy and Grey Living Room Color Scheme

The key to creating a cohesive color scheme in a burgundy and grey living room is to use varying shades of each color. For example, if you have a dark burgundy accent wall, balance it out with light grey furniture and curtains. You can also add pops of white to break up the colors and add some brightness.

Burgundy and Grey Living Room Curtains

Curtains are an important element in any living room design, and they can play a big role in a burgundy and grey color scheme. Consider using light grey curtains to balance out a burgundy accent wall, or opt for burgundy curtains to add a pop of color to a mostly grey room. You can also mix and match patterns, such as a grey and white striped curtain with solid burgundy ones.

The Richness of Burgundy

Burgundy Grey And White Living Room Burgundy is a deep, rich shade of red that exudes warmth and luxury. It is a versatile color that can add a pop of color to a neutral room or complement other colors in a more vibrant space. In a living room, burgundy can be used in different ways, depending on the desired effect. For a bold statement, it can be used as an accent color on a focal point such as the walls, curtains, or furniture pieces. For a more subtle touch, it can be incorporated through smaller decorative items like throw pillows, rugs, or artwork.

Bringing It All Together

Burgundy Grey And White Living Room The key to successfully incorporating burgundy, grey, and white in a living room is finding the right balance between the three colors. One way to achieve this is by using burgundy and grey as the main colors and adding white as an accent color. Another approach is to use white as the base color and add pops of burgundy and grey throughout the room. Whichever way you choose, remember to keep the overall look cohesive and balanced.
